What I Check Before Buying
Before I choose one, I pay attention to the size, layout, and writing surface. I want the calendar to fit the wall space I have and still be easy to read from a distance. I also make sure the grid is large enough for my notes, because tiny boxes can make planning frustrating. A smooth dry erase surface matters to me too, since I want to wipe it clean without ghosting or smudging.
Size and Wall Space
One of the first things I consider is where I will hang it. If I have a small office or kitchen wall, I look for a compact version that still shows four months clearly. If I need it for a shared workspace or family command center, I prefer a larger board with bigger writing areas. I always measure my wall space first so I do not end up with a calendar that feels too crowded or too small.
Layout and Readability
I prefer a layout that separates each month clearly and gives enough room for notes. Some calendars have bold lines and clean headers, which make them easier for me to scan quickly. I also like calendars with enough contrast between the background and the text, because that helps me read dates at a glance. If the design is too busy, I find it harder to stay organized.
Dry Erase Surface Quality
For me, the surface quality is a big deal. I want a calendar that erases cleanly even after I update it several times a month. A good surface saves me time and keeps the calendar looking neat. I also look for one that resists staining, because I do not want old marker marks lingering on the board.
Mounting and Installation
I always check how the calendar is mounted before I buy it. Some come with adhesive backing, while others need screws or hooks. I choose based on how permanent I want the setup to be. If I may move it later, I prefer a lighter and easier-to-install option. If I want it to stay put long term, I do not mind a sturdier mounting system.
Accessories Included
I like it when the calendar comes with useful extras such as markers, an eraser, and mounting hardware. That saves me from making extra purchases right away. I also appreciate calendars that include magnets or accessory trays, since those help me keep everything in one place. For me, a complete package is more convenient and often feels like better value.
Durability and Build
I look for a calendar that feels sturdy and well made. If the frame bends easily or the backing feels flimsy, I usually skip it. I want something that can handle regular use without warping or peeling. A durable calendar lasts longer and gives me more confidence that my planning system will stay reliable.
